Kerala's wedding photography industry evolves rapidly. What couples booked in 2022 looks dated by 2026. Staying ahead of these trends is essential for any photographer building a career in the Kerala wedding market.
Cinematic Candid Over Posed
Couples increasingly want authentic documentary-style coverage over formal posed sequences. The ability to capture genuine emotion — a grandmother's tears, siblings' laughter, a nervous groom — commands premium prices. This requires anticipation, positioning skill, and excellent low-light capability.
Drone as Standard
Aerial coverage is no longer a premium add-on — most mid and high-range Kerala wedding packages include drone shots. Photographers who cannot coordinate or provide drone footage are at a competitive disadvantage. Drone skills or trusted drone operator partnerships are essential.
Pre-Wedding Shoots at Destination Locations
Pre-wedding shoots have moved from local studios to destination locations — Munnar, Varkala, Alleppey backwaters, and even international destinations for premium clients. Photographers who can offer creative direction for these shoots command 40–60% more than studio-only photographers.
Vertical-First Delivery for Social Media
Couples share wedding photos on Instagram before they print them. Delivering a curated set of vertical format portraits optimised for Instagram is increasingly expected. Photographers who think "social first" during shoots win more referrals.
